The identity of two other reported binding proteins from sarcoplasmic reticulum is in doubt. Tropocalcin, isolated by Benson and Han may be identical to calsequestrin (78) and cardioglobulin-C (79) may be identical to the calcium transport ATPase (80), although the cardioglobulin has also been demonstrated in blood plasma (79). [Pg.231]

There is good evidence that the calcium-transporting ATPase can be used as a marker enzyme for the plasma membrane of Anabaena. So far, only a transport function but no substantial electron transport function can be attributed to this membrane, unlike findings with Anacystis (Peschek et al. 1983) In vivo the calcium pump probably excretes calcium from the cell, since calcium is transported away from the side of ATP hydrolysis (into the isolated vesiclesX. [Pg.606]
